Yamaha - Water Pump Cartridge Insert - Cooling System Component - 689-W4432-61-00


Overview

If you’ve ever rebuilt a Yamaha water pump, you know the cartridge insert is where everything comes together. It’s what keeps the impeller aligned and the water flowing the way it should through the system. When these wear out or get scored, you’ll start seeing weak water pressure or overheating issues. Dropping in a fresh insert keeps your cooling system doing its job so you can run hard without worrying about temps creeping up.

FAQ

Q: What are signs this insert needs replacing?
A: Weak telltale stream, overheating, or visible scoring inside the housing.

Q: Can I reuse the old insert during a water pump rebuild?
A: You can, but it’s not recommended if there’s any wear—it can reduce cooling performance.

Q: Does this affect water pressure?
A: Yes, a worn insert can lower pressure and reduce overall cooling efficiency.

Q: Is installation difficult?
A: Not at all—it’s typically installed as part of a standard water pump service.

Q: How often should this be replaced?
A: Usually during major water pump rebuilds or whenever wear is visible.
